‘Maiden’ Documentary

The story of Tracy Edwards, the woman who became a skipper on the first ever all-female crew to enter the Whitbread Round the World Race in 1989. Outstanding documentary, Brilliant score and editing together of actual footage and talking heads. Exhilarating from start to finish. Full feature now available online e.g Google Play
